What causes teeth and gum problems in pregnancy? Pregnancy hormones soften your gums, increase the blood supply and make them more prone to inflammation, causing swollen, bleeding gums (gingivitis) (NHS 2024b). Sore gums are sometimes considered to be an early sign of pregnancy. They occur during the first trimester and upgrade to a bleeding stage by the second and third trimesters.
